FM Osmani to visit Lithuania, Estonia and Latvia
Skopje, 9 November 2022 (MIA) – Foreign Minister Bujar Osmani is set to visit Vilnius, Tallinn and Riga as part of a Baltic tour Wednesday through Friday. During the meetings with his hosts, FM Osmani will reaffirm the country’s support to strengthening NATO’s eastern wing in defense of the European continent as a result of the changed geopolitical context, promote the European file of North Macedonia, which is going through the screening process with the Union, and present the priorities of the country’s OSCE chairpersonship. As part of Wednesday’s official visit to Lithuania, Osmani will meet with Lithuanian counterpart Gabrielius Landsbergis and with Speaker of the Seimas Viktorija Nielsen,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s said in a press release. The Foreign Minister will take part in the 2022 Future of Democracy Forum in Vilnius, and visit the NATO Energy Security Centre of Excellence. During Thursday’s visit to Estonia, Osmani will meet with Estonian counterpart Urmas Reinsalu, as well as with Speaker of the Estonian Parliament Jüri Ratas. On the sidelines of his visit to Tallinn, Osmani will visit the Estonian Centre for International Development (ESTDEV) and the NATO Cooperative Cyber Defence Centre of Excellence (CCDCOE). On Friday, the Foreign Minister will visit Latvia, for talks with Latvian counterpart Edgars Rinkēvičs, and the Chairman of the Foreign Affairs Committee at the Saeima  Rihards Kols. In addition, Osmani will meet with Macedonian soldiers who are part of the Slovenian contingent of the NATO enhanced Forward Presence in Latvia.
